These are vintage dealer promotional model cars that were predominantly made in plastic in 1/25th scale. Promo models were made primarily by AMT, SMP, PMC, MPC and, Johan along with a few produced by Hubley, National Products, Master Caster, Banthrico, Revell and other smaller firm. Automobile manufacturers and dealership personnel have long recognized the value of having small replicas of the full-sized cars that they manufactured and sold. They are as old as the real car and are a collectible piece of history that was created to help sell the then all new real cars.

About the 1970 Chevrolet Camaro
The second generation Chevrolet Camaro was introduced February 26, 1970, and remained in production for 12 years. This generation's styling, inspired in part by Jaguar, Aston Martin, and Ferrari, was longer, lower, and wider than the first generation Camaro, and is "widely considered the best all-around domestic musclecar ever produced." Although it was an all-new car, the basic mechanical layout of the new Camaro was familiar, engineered much like its predecessor with a unibody structure utilizing a front subframe, A-arm and coil spring front suspension, and rear leaf springs. Most of the engine and drivetrain components were carried over from 1969, with the exception of the 230 cu in (3.8 L) six cylinder — the base engine was now the 250 cu in (4.1 L) six, rated at 155 hp (116 kW). The top performing motor was the 396 cu in (6.5 L) L78 rated at 375 hp (280 kW). Starting in 1970, the big block V8s (nominally 396 cu in (6.5 L)) actually displaced 402 cu in (6.6 L), yet Chevrolet chose to retain the 396 badging. Two 454 cu in (7.4 L) engines (the LS6 and LS7) were listed on early specification sheets and in some sales brochures but never made it into production. Besides the base model, buyers could select the Rally Sport option with a distinctive nose and bumper, a Super Sport package, and the Z-28 Special Performance Package featuring a new high-performance LT-1 360 hp (268 kW) 380 lb·ft (520 N·m) of torque 350 cu in (5.7 L) V8.

The 1970 models received sheet metal revisions that gave the bodies a more squared-up stance, and interiors were also redesigned. The new SS396, which actually displaced 402 cu in (6.6 L) (although all emblems read 396) was available. Chevrolet's largest and most-powerful engine of the time was also put into a select few El Caminos. The LS6 454 CID engine, rated at 450 hp (336 kW) and 500 lb⋅ft (680 N⋅m) of torque, gave the El Camino 1/4-mile times in the lower 13-second range at around 108 mph (174 km/h).

A selection of my face painting from Unity Day 2006. We offer face painting services from CALM (Community Action at Leeds Met) get in touch if you would like us at your event.
Hyde Park Unity Day is a community celebration that takes place each summer in Hyde Park (since 1996).
Unity Day was established by local residents who wanted to try and regain a more positive image of the community after riots in 1995.
Each year Unity Day sources over 100 bands, musicians, artists and community groups, all from right here in LS6 to celebrate the talent and diversity that makes up our community.

Introduced in 1998 the C5 was a major change from the previous generations of Corvette, designed from the outset as a sturdy Convertible. The car now had a hydroformed box frame, transmission was moved to the rear to form an integrated, rear mounted transaxle assembly, connected to the new LS1 engine via a torque tube.
In 2001 Chevrolet introduced the high performance Z06 Instead of a heavy, double-overhead cam engine like in the ZR-1, the Z06 used a high-output, tuned version of the standard LS1 Corvette engine (designated LS6), which initially produced 385 hp, although output was less than that of the last ZR-1, the Z06 was much lighter, and could out-perform the ZR-1 in every category except top speed. It also cost substantially less money than the ZR-1. The Z06 curb weight totaled 3,118lbs.Chevrolet engineered several modifications for the Z06 to best use the increased power. Starting with the most structurally rigid body style, the hardtop or FRC, new components included: uprated FE4 suspension, larger wheels and tires, revised gearing ratios, and functional brake cooling ducts. The Z06 is 38 pounds lighter than a standard C5 hardtop thanks to weight-saving measures such as a titanium exhaust, thinner glass, lighter wheel, non-EMT tires, reduced sound proofing, fixed rear radio aerial, and a lighter battery. Starting with the 2002 model year, the LS6 engine output was increased to 405 hp due to its larger CFM air intake, stiffer valve springs, lighter sodium filled valves and more aggressive camshaft lift and timing.
